Anabuki River

It is one of the tributaries of the Yoshino River, which originates at Kenzan and flows through the southern part of the city of Mima for about 40km. It is the best clear stream in Japan by the Ministry of Land, Infrastructure, Transport and Tourism's water quality survey. It is a good fishing area for ayu and amego, and there are many shallow waters where the flow is calm, which is perfect for river play. It has also been selected for the Shikoku Minazube 88 locations of the Shikoku Regional Maintenance Bureau of the Ministry of Land, Infrastructure, Transport and Tourism, and the Tokushima Water Organization of Tokushima Prefecture 50.
